Summary
Committed to remain amongst the best car manufacturers in term of CO2 emissions, RENAULT is pursuing the development of an affordable “downsized” engine line-up referred to as TCe engines, initiated two years ago with TCe 100 1.2 l turbocharged gasoline engine. This paper describes the development of TCe 130 1.4 l turbocharged engine meant to replacle the existing 2.0 l naturally aspirated engine thus significantly reducing CO2 emissions in the 130 HP range. Like other engines in the TCe family, TCe 130 offers optimum cost to value, combining fuel economy with performance and liveliness.
